What happens while it is decided
The process from here
This application is with Westminster for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.
The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.
About conditions applications
How this application type works
This type of application deals with conditions attached to an existing permission, either by supplying the details a condition requires, called discharging it, or by asking to vary or remove one. It does not reopen the principle of the permission itself. Building often cannot lawfully start, or continue past a set stage, until the named conditions are discharged.
